Technical limit and evidence scope
Useful for: Technical buyers comparing fan, positive-displacement and other vacuum-system proposals for a defined sewage duty
Vactor publishes different fan and positive-displacement configurations for different duty characteristics. The useful lesson is that system type and installed data matter, not that one published model represents every vacuum truck.
The safe operating region can be narrower than the theoretical pickup limit because filtration, separator, tank, relief, temperature and drive systems must remain within their instructions.
Technical inputs
Collect these ratings, dimensions and operating conditions before interpreting a limit or test record:
- 01Material and expected solids
- 02Vertical lift and horizontal hose run
- 03Hose diameter, bends and leakage controls
- 04Airflow and vacuum curves or test data
- 05Drive speed, temperature and duty limits
- 06Separator, filter, relief and overflow protection
Technical limit matrix
Use every row to determine what the value supports, what changes it and which project record must confirm it.
Scroll horizontally to view all columns.
| Decision factor | What to choose or check | Limit or condition |
|---|---|---|
| Airflow | Read volume flow at the relevant operating condition. | Free-air flow is not working flow through the installed hose and material. |
| Vacuum | Use the allowed working range and relief settings for the exact system. | Maximum vacuum is not a continuous performance promise. |
| Lift and run | Evaluate vertical head, horizontal loss, bends and leakage together. | A vertical-depth number cannot be applied to every hose route. |
| Protection | Keep filtration, overflow, temperature and drive limits in the comparison. | Bypassing protection invalidates performance and creates hazard. |

Evidence interpretation traps
Comparing maximum vacuum alone
Better evidence control: Compare airflow and vacuum at the intended system condition.
Ignoring air leakage at couplings
Better evidence control: Include hose, seals, joints and access opening in the duty.
Treating brochure material pickup as guaranteed
Better evidence control: Require the stated test condition and project-specific acceptance basis.
